Why Colocation? 

Technology is evolving every day, and so is the amount of data that we create. Your business’ workloads are increasing constantly, which can put a strain on your on-site infrastructure -including elements such as power, network connectivity, and even ensuring you have ample cooling. So, what do you do when you’ve exhausted or nearing the capacity of your IT infrastructure? If you answered “build more”, you must have money to burn. Colocating at a reliable facility is a much more cost-effective and highly scalable option.

Bring it to the Cloud 

Even In this age of cloud, companies still require a high-quality colocation footprint. Colocation can also help you facilitate a cloud migration by providing easier access to cloud and service providers, connecting you to a valuable network ecosystem. And, by engaging with a team of onsite experts, you can rest assured that your cloud migration runs smoothly, reliably and hassle-free.
